Elix Reviews and Feedback
Get up to 4.04% of your purchase back when you shop with Elix Join TopCashback Free

Elix Reviews

Please sign in to leave a Elix reviewX
Reviews and experiences from TopCashback members who have shopped with Elix. Review this merchant
Elix Reviews
Sorry, there are no comments at the moment for this merchant.